How Air Filters Can Improve Indoor Air Quality

The quality of indoor air is vital to maintain a healthy lifestyle. Since we spend most of our time indoors, the air we inhale inside our homes, workplaces, or schools can impact our overall health and wellbeing. The good news is that air filters can significantly improve indoor air quality by removing harmful pollutants from the air.

Indoor air pollutants can include dust mites, pet dander, pollen, tobacco smoke, and volatile organic compounds (VOCs) emitted from cleaning products and furniture. Inhaling these pollutants can lead to health issues such as allergies, asthma, and respiratory infections.

Air filters can help eliminate these pollutants and create a healthier living environment. There are different types of air filters available in the market, such as HEPA filters, activated carbon filters, and electrostatic filters. HEPA filters are particularly efficient at capturing small particles such as dust and pollen, while activated carbon filters can absorb harmful chemicals and gases.

It is essential to choose the right type of air filter for your indoor space and change them regularly to ensure their efficiency. Experts suggest changing air filters every three months or more frequently if you have pets or allergies.

In summary, air filters are an effective solution to improve indoor air quality and maintain a healthy living environment. Investing in good quality air filters can help reduce health risks caused by indoor air pollutants and promote general wellness and wellbeing.

The Connection Between Indoor and Outdoor Air Quality

Many people assume that indoor air pollution is completely separate from outdoor air pollution. However, the truth is that the two are intricately connected, and indoor air quality can have a significant impact on outdoor air quality.

One major way that indoor air quality affects outdoor air quality is through the use of HVAC systems. When these systems are poorly maintained or use outdated air filters, pollutants from indoors can escape and contribute to outdoor air pollution. This is particularly concerning in densely populated areas where many buildings are using HVAC systems at once.

Additionally, certain pollutants commonly found indoors, such as volatile organic compounds (VOCs), can combine with outdoor pollutants to create even more harmful compounds. For example, VOCs from cleaning products and furniture can mix with outdoor air pollution to form ground-level ozone, which can cause serious health problems.

Overall, improving indoor air quality is a crucial part of reducing outdoor air pollution. This can be achieved through regular HVAC maintenance, using high-quality air filters, and reducing the use of products that emit VOCs. By taking these steps, we can all play a part in creating a cleaner and healthier environment for everyone.

Types of Air Filters and Which Ones to Choose

Air filters come in a variety of types, each with varying levels of efficiency when it comes to capturing air pollutants. Here are some of the most common types:

  • Electrostatic Filters: These filters use static electricity to capture airborne particles. They work by applying a charge to the filter, which then attracts particles like a magnet. They’re highly effective at removing small particles, such as smoke and pollen.
  • HEPA Filters: Short for High-Efficiency Particulate Air filters, these filters are made up of layers of dense material that capture 99.97% of particles as small as 0.3 microns. They’re highly effective at removing mold spores, pet dander, and dust.
  • Activated Carbon Filters: These filters use activated carbon to remove odors, chemicals, and gases from the air. They’re highly effective at removing volatile organic compounds (VOCs), such as those found in cleaning products and paint.

When choosing an air filter, it’s important to consider your specific needs. If you suffer from allergies, a HEPA filter would be a good choice. If you live in an area with high levels of pollution or near a busy road, an activated carbon filter can help remove harmful chemicals from the air.

In addition to the type of filter, it’s also important to consider the MERV (Minimum Efficiency Reporting Value) rating. This rating indicates how efficient the filter is at capturing particles of different sizes. A higher MERV rating means a more efficient filter, but it also means that the filter will need to be replaced more frequently due to decreased airflow.

By choosing the right type of air filter for your needs and considering the MERV rating, you can help reduce air pollution and improve the air quality in your home or office.
